Depending on the substance, abuse length and severity, you or someone you care about may require anything from a thirty day in-patient alcohol or drug rehab program all the way up to a 3-month or longer one. Some drug types can be treated with out-patient programs while severe cases may need long-term recovery programs. Fortunately, you can find a Marcus treatment facility to fit just about any budget.
